572 pages : 23 cm, Provides poets with information on more than one thousand commercial and literary markets for their work, details of payments and submission guidelines, interviews with poets, publishers, and editors, \"Where & how to get your poetry published\"--Cover, Includes index, Includes bibliographical references and indexes, Getting started (and using this book) -- Frequently asked questions -- Publishing poetry: A reality check -- Age of the e-poet -- Speculative poetry markets: Are they right for whay you write -- Labor poetics: on the fringes -- Nontraditional journals: unbound, linked, graphic, moving, noisy -- Poetry Northwest style: a publishers' roundtable -- Art of failure: poetry in translation -- Why publishing a chapbook makes sense -- Finding readers: how to get your poetry into their hands -- 10 tips for the perfect poetry reading -- Mistakes poets make -- Dealing with problem editors -- Is it a \"con\"?: think before you trust -- Markets : Magazines / journals -- Book / chapbook publishers -- Contests & awards -- Additional contest & awards -- Grants: state and provincial -- Resources : Conferences, workshops & festivals -- Additional conferences, workshops & festivals -- Organizations -- Additional organizations -- Poets in education -- Glossary of listing terms -- Glossary of poetry terms
